About The Position

As the Compensation Analyst for WPP Media North America, you will play a pivotal role in designing, implementing, and managing strategic reward programs that attract, retain, and motivate our diverse workforce across the US and Canada. This manager-level position requires a highly analytical and proactive individual who is not only adept at utilizing advanced analytical tools like Power BI but also possesses a deep understanding of compensation philosophy. You will act as a trusted advisor to HR Business Partners and business leaders, driving compensation initiatives, ensuring data integrity, and contributing significantly to the strategic direction of total rewards for WPP Media's 6,000+ employees in North America. This role demands a self-starter who can independently lead complex projects and translate compensation data into actionable business insights.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the development, communication, and ongoing refinement of GroupM NA's compensation philosophy, ensuring strategic alignment with business objectives, market competitiveness, and talent attraction/retention goals.
  • Serve as a subject matter expert and strategic advisor to HR Business Partners and business leaders on complex compensation matters, including job evaluations, market pricing, pay equity, and incentive plan design.
  • Drive the design, evaluation, and maintenance of comprehensive job architecture frameworks and job descriptions, ensuring consistency, clarity, and market alignment across the organization.
  • Conduct in-depth job evaluations, determine appropriate FLSA exemptions, and accurately level positions within established pay structures, providing well-reasoned justifications.
  • Develop and present complex compensation recommendations for new hires, promotions, organizational changes, and special pay actions to senior stakeholders.
  • Design, develop, and maintain sophisticated compensation analytics, predictive models, dashboards, and reports using Power BI to provide actionable insights into compensation trends, costs, and program effectiveness.
  • Proactively identify data anomalies and implement robust data governance best practices to ensure the highest level of data integrity and analytical reliability across all compensation systems and reports.
  • Serve as a subject matter expert and lead for HRIS (e.g., Workday) compensation module configurations and optimization, driving the development of advanced reporting and predictive analytics capabilities, particularly within Power BI.
  • Manage and optimize the end-to-end annual compensation review processes (merit, variable pay, long-term incentives), ensuring seamless execution, adherence to budget, and alignment with the overarching compensation philosophy.
  • Develop comprehensive salary recommendations, detailed reports, and compelling presentations for senior leadership and business partners, articulating key insights, strategic implications, and potential risks/opportunities.
  • Manage relationships with external compensation survey providers and strategically lead the participation in relevant market surveys.
  • Conduct in-depth analysis of market data to assess external competitiveness, identify pay trends, and proactively propose adjustments to base pay structures, incentive plans, and overall compensation programs to maintain a competitive edge.
  • Develop and deliver comprehensive compensation education plans and training sessions for HR, Recruitment, Managers, and Employees, fostering a deeper understanding of compensation programs, policies, and their strategic impact.
